       Some more tips for our new #NZTwits (and other fedi friends, of course!). "Enable enhanced web interface" in your settings will give you a spiffy column view that makes everything much more readable, IMHO. I also use Tusky for Android on my phone. When you have time, throw up a profile pic & chuck a few words in your bio to help people make connections with you: folks are more inclined to interact/follow if they know you're a real person & not spam/a bot 👍

       If you are so inclined, you can do an #introduction post and pin it to your profile. You can pin multiple posts, link to your other hangouts, and feature hashtags to help you find your people.You can follow people from outside your "home" instance, but you can also migrate instances if the home instance you joined doesn't feel like the right fit.

       Not all instances are the same. Some are moderated more than others, some federate with anyone and everyone (that'll make sense when you get the hang of the lingo), some are really focused on a thing (ie tech), others on community.Don't be afraid to get stuck in and explore and to move if you've found yourself in the wrong spot.

       FAQ: Yes, they really are called "toots". Yes, we all still LOL at that.Yes, DMs look VERY similar to ordinary toots. Yes, I still check the @ symbol (which denotes a DM) is there every time!If you want to hide something behind a content warning (we tend to err on the side of kindness here), just select the CW button before posting. Done! People can expand it with one click, and those who want to can just scroll on by. It makes it a much more pleasant experience for all.

       Alt text is appreciated and can easily be added to images.You can also follow @alt_text to get an auto DM any time you forget.You can edit your toots! That's what "Delete and re-draft" is for! :partyparrot: Capitalising the first letter in each word in hashtags makes it easier for screen readers #AccessibilityMattersNo, there isn't an alorithm to push content and engagement. Often we find that engagement is actually higher, despite there being less people here 🤷‍♀️

       @weka All good 🙂 You can only belong to one instance per account (server/ instance are the same thing here). Your "local" timeline" is everyone in your home instance.You can follow people from different instances. People you're following will show up in the "Home" tab.If you want to change the instance you belong to, you can keep your current account & migrate between instances, or you could make a new account at a different instance if you prefer (or have 2).
